85 stories. The 1,111 most frequent Italian words. Learn them through reading and spaced repetition.
Most vocabulary books give you word lists to drill. This book gives you stories — 85 of them — carefully crafted so that every one of the 1,111 most frequent Italian words appears naturally in context, exactly when your brain is ready for it. No flashcards. No word lists. Just stories that make Italian words stick.
Every story is presented in both Italian and English — read them side by side, switch between them, or cover the translation and test yourself. You choose your level of challenge.
